Description

3 Bedroom Detached house situated in the sought-after village of Osbournby, with good access links to A52 & A15.
This three bedroom detached home enjoys a lovely outlook over the village green to the front and a private rear garden.
The property comprises of entrance, lounge, separate dining room, modern kitchen, three bedrooms, and a family bathroom upstairs.
With driveway parking to the front for 2/3 cars, private enclosed rear garden with shed with plumbing for a washing machine and tumble dryer (appliances may be included),
Double glazing and electric heating.
A viewing is highly recommended to appreciated this property.
Pets are permitted at this property but no more than 1 large dog or 2 small pets.
